1、 Product Introduction
Product brand: LAUMAS, Italy
Product series: TLB4
Product type: Weight transmitter -4 independent channels
Product Description:
(1) Weight transmitter with 4 independent reading channels, displaying total weight
(2) Even with the use of analog weighing sensors, the TLB4 series can achieve the same advantages and performance as advanced digital weighing systems.
(3) The rear panel is installed on Omega/DIN rails or front panel (excluding PROFIBUS DP version), including fixing kit (panel drilling template 23x 96mm; panel thickness 2.5mm).
(4) Size: 26x115x120mm
(5) Six digit red LED semi alphanumeric display (8mm high), 7-segment.
(5) Six indicator lights.
(6) The four buttons for system calibration.
(7) Removable screw terminal board.
Input/Output and Communication:
(1) RS485 serial port, used for communication via Modbus RTU protocol, ASCII Laumas bidirectional or continuous unidirectional transmission.
(2) Three relay logic outputs controlled by set values or protocols.
(3) Two optically isolated PNP logic inputs: read status through serial communication protocol.
(4) 4 dedicated inputs for weighing sensors.
Main functions:
(1) 4 independent weighing sensor channels: monitor and directly manage the connected weighing sensors.
(2) Digital Balance: It can quickly and reliably balance the response of the connected weighing sensors.
(3) Load allocation signals for 4 channels, which can be archived and backed up for storage, retrieval, and printing.
(4) Automatic diagnosis: The instrument can store the percentage value of load distribution for each channel. The diagnostic function can compare the recorded values. If a significant difference is detected between the values during normal operation, the instrument will display an alarm that alternates with the weight value.
According to the type of weighing system, the following functions can be performed:
-Load automatic diagnosis: Load distribution control in constant center of gravity systems (such as liquid silos).
-Zero point automatic diagnosis: Check the drift status of weighing sensors (such as silos, scales, platforms).
(5) Event log: Back up and archive the last 50 events related to calibration, zero point setting, errors, and balancing in chronological order. These pieces of information can be stored, retrieved, and printed.
All functions of TLB4 can be managed through the W series weighing display connected via RS485 serial port (excluding weighing displays with graphical displays).
(6) Transmit the division values of four independent reading channels through RS485 (Modbus RTU) or fieldbus. Only transmit the division values of each connected weighing sensor without any filtering; The calculation of weight values, zero point setting, and calibration are to be completed by the customer themselves.
(7) Connect to the following devices
-Connect PLC through analog output or fieldbus
-Connect PC/PLC via RS485 (up to 99 weighing displays can be connected with line repeater, and up to 32 weighing displays can be connected without line repeater).
-Connect the W series weighing display via RS485
-Connect remote monitor and printer via RS485.
